Former-commit-id: b49a3135f5b337b7d9e267ff6f0af7ac54b8aee0
TangShanKaiPing
wanggang 6 years ago
parent 5b157bf2f8
commit 711fdead4b

File diff suppressed because one or more lines are too long

@ -28,11 +28,18 @@
console.log(error);
if (!error) {
var loading = weui.loading('提交中...');
$(this).parent('form').submit();
setTimeout(function () {
loading.hide();
weui.toast('提交成功', 3000);
}, 1500);
var form = $("#form");
var url = form.attr('action');
$.ajax({
url: url,
type: "POST",
data: form.serializeJSON(),
contentType: "application/json",
success: function (response) {
loading.hide();
weui.toast(response, 3000);
}
});
}
}, this.regexp);
}

@ -21,6 +21,7 @@
</div>
</div>
<script src="lib/jquery/jquery.min.js"></script>
<script src="lib/jquery-serializejson/jquery.serializejson.min.js"></script>
<script src="lib/axios/axios.min.js"></script>
<script src="lib/weui.js/weui.min.js"></script>
<script src="lib/vue/vue.min.js"></script>

@ -44,7 +44,7 @@ router.beforeEach((to, from, next) => {
}
}
if (!route) {
var path = to.path === '/' ? '/home' : to.path;
var path = to.path === '/' ? '/pchome' : to.path;
var url = path + '.js';
var method = path.replace(/\//g, '_').substr(1) + "()";
console.log('preRoute:'+path+ '|'+url+'|' + method);

@ -1,4 +1,4 @@
function home() {
function pchome() {
return Vue.component('home', function (resolve, reject) {
axios.get("/home.html").then(function (response) {
resolve({

@ -36,7 +36,8 @@
"toastr": "2.1.4",
"weui": "2.1.3",
"weui.js": "1.2.1",
"mint-ui": "2.2.13"
"mint-ui": "2.2.13",
"jquery-serializejson": "2.9.0"
},
"devDependencies": {},
"scripts": {

Loading…
Cancel
Save